We needed to do some washing so went into San Remo, $A10 a load, wash only. This is bedlam. Cars and scooters darting everywhere, so we decided to park the car ASAP. We drove into what looked like a multi level carpark but in front of us was a closed gate; then we discovered it was automatic. We had to hop out and the car was taken by machine to be slotted into the car parks. But San Remo is just too chaotic. We finally finished the chores we needed to do then back up to Ceriana. I took the kids to the piazza, which is just at the end of our street, to run off a bit of energy when the local kids gathered around after school, after a short while Darcy joined in a game of soccer with them. Every afternoon it seems everyone gathers in the piazza or in the streets for a chat. This place has such a strong community feeling. Unfortunately it’s a bit intimidating because we are obviously strangers, I feel like looking down to check that I’m wearing clothes, that’s how strong they stare as we pass.
